Working Experience

Experience is usually a major key in determining someone’s earnings. Being a firefighter, your income can rise around 50% with experience in the area of 20 years. That percentage is quite as compared to other job which is at 15% to 20% even they have the same duration of experience.

There are currently about 300,000 firemen employed in america. There is a steady growth of 5% for the next several years till 2024. This is the average growth rate of any normal career. This means that there would be about 12,000 new jobs by 2024. Nonetheless, this also implies that there will be that much more people trying to get the job as well. Hence, there would be some competition. This is mainly because of the low education specifications and also the attractions of a public service job. The pay might not be very high, but the benefits make up for that. It’s approximated that there may be about 100 individuals competing for the same position by 2024.

Legal Record

Firefighters are vetted almost as meticulously as police officers. They go through a thorough criminal background check before they are appointed. To get employed, the firefighters cannot have a criminal record. If its discovered that there was one, or the firefighter was previously busted, then that applicant is instantly disqualified. People who were pardoned for their crimes are commonly accepted, however, not all fire departments acknowledge such people.

Investigating Fires

Also, it is very important to know the source of fire. They must distinguish what caused it so they can avoid further such scenarios. Oftentimes, it is possible that criminals with malicious intent set such fires. It is then the task of the firefighters to investigate and provide more hints to the law enforcement officers about who started it. Firefighters specializing in investigations related to fire are called arson investigators. They work with the police to catch arsonists.
